Gentoo Archives: gentoo-user-de

From: Juergen Rose <rose@××××××××××××××.de>
To: gentoo-user-de@l.g.o
Subject: Re: [gentoo-user-de] repository at /usr/portage is missing a repo_name entry
Date: Sun, 22 Jun 2008 16:33:00
Message-Id: 1214152371.3698.37.camel@condor.homenet
In Reply to: Re: [gentoo-user-de] repository at /usr/portage is missing a repo_name entry by Justin
1 Am Sonntag, den 22.06.2008, 17:31 +0200 schrieb Justin:
2 > Juergen Rose schrieb:
3 > > Hallo,
4 > >
5 > > ich werden seit gestern durch Ausschriften der folgenden Art leicht
6 > > genervt:
7 > >
8 > > root@condor:/root(128)# emerge -pvuD world
9 > > WARNING: repository at /usr/portage is missing a repo_name entry
10 > > WARNING: repository at /usr/portage/local/layman/arcon is missing a
11 ...
12 > > WARNING: repository at /usr/local/portage is missing a repo_name entry
13 > >
14 > > Die entsprechenden repo_name-Dateien scheinen fast alle ein Verzeichnis
15 > > tiefer in einem profile-Verzeichnis zu sein:
16 > >
17 > > root@condor:/root(129)# find /usr/portage/ -name repo_name
18 > > /usr/portage/local/layman/arcon/profiles/repo_name
19 ...
20 > > /usr/portage/profiles/repo_name
21 > >
22 > > Hat jemand einen Tip?
23 > >
24 > > Juergen
25 > >
26 > >
27 > >
28 > Hast du mal probiert die overlays zu entfernen und wieder neu zuzufügen?
29 > Science hab ich auch und keine Probleme.
30
31 Hallo Justin,
32
33 Danke fuer Deinen Tip, interessant! 'layman -l' findet ueberhaupt keine
34 localen Overlays:
35
36 root@condor:/root(135)# layman -d science
37 root@condor:/root(136)# layman -l
38 root@condor:/root(137)#
39
40 root@condor:/root(138)# layman -a science
41 ...
42 A /usr/local/portage/layman/science/sci-visualization/scidavis/ChangeLog
43 Checked out revision 1146.
44 * Successfully added overlay "science".
45 root@condor:/root(138)# layman -l
46 * science [Subversion] (source:
47 http://overlays.gentoo.org...)
48 root@condor:/root(139)# emerge -pvuD --newuse world
49 WARNING: repository at /usr/portage is missing a repo_name entry
50 WARNING: repository at /usr/portage/local/layman/arcon is missing a
51 repo_name entry
52 WARNING: repository at /usr/portage/local/layman/science is missing a
53 repo_name entry
54 WARNING: repository at /usr/portage/local/layman/sajinet is missing a
55 repo_name entry
56 WARNING: repository at /usr/local/portage is missing a repo_name entry
57
58 These are the packages that would be merged, in order:
59
60 D.h., emerge meckert immer noch ueber den vermissten repo_name
61 unter /usr/portage/local/layman/science. Ich habe jetzt auch zwei
62 science-Overlay-Trees:
63 /usr/portage/local/layman/science (scheint der alte zu sein)
64 und
65 /usr/local/portage/layman/science/ (ist von heute)
66
67 Ich versuche noch einmal:
68
69 root@condor:/root(143)# layman -d science
70 * Successfully deleted overlay "science".
71
72 Der neue Dateibaum wird geloescht. Dann loesche ich manuel den alten:
73
74 root@condor:/root(146)# rm -r /usr/portage/local/layman/science/
75 root@condor:/root(147)# layman -a science
76 * Running command "/usr/bin/svn co
77 "http://overlays.gentoo.org/svn/proj/science/overlay/"
78 "/usr/local/portage/layman/science""...
79 A /usr/local/portage/layman/science/net-misc
80 A /usr/local/portage/layman/science/net-misc/bbscp
81 ...
82 A /usr/local/portage/layman/science/sci-visualization/scidavis/ChangeLog
83 Checked out revision 1146.
84 * Successfully added overlay "science".
85 root@condor:/root(148)# emerge -pvuDN world
86 !!! Invalid PORTDIR_OVERLAY (not a dir):
87 '/usr/portage/local/layman/science'
88 WARNING: repository at /usr/portage is missing a repo_name entry
89 WARNING: repository at /usr/portage/local/layman/arcon is missing a
90 repo_name entry
91 WARNING: repository at /usr/portage/local/layman/sajinet is missing a
92 repo_name entry
93 WARNING: repository at /usr/local/portage is missing a repo_name entry
94
95 These are the packages that would be merged, in order:
96 ...
97 Emerge meckert also immer noch ueber /usr/portage/local/layman/science.
98 /etc/make.conf will /usr/portage/local/layman/make.conf sourcen.
99 Letzteres enthaelt noch die Zeile :
100 /usr/portage/local/layman/science
101
102 root@condor:/root(149)# layman -d arcon
103 * Overlay "arcon" does not exist!
104 root@condor:/root(150)#
105 mv /usr/portage/local/layman/arcon /usr/local/portage/layman/
106 root@condor:/root(151)# layman -d arcon
107 * Overlay "arcon" does not exist!
108
109 root@condor:/root(154)# rm -r /usr/local/portage/layman/arcon/
110 root@condor:/root(155)# layman -a arcon
111
112 root@condor:/root(162)# layman -l
113 * arcon [Subversion] (source:
114 https://arcon.svn.sourcefo...)
115 * science [Subversion] (source:
116 http://overlays.gentoo.org...)
117
118 root@condor:/root(164)# layman -d sajinet
119 * Overlay "sajinet" does not exist!
120 root@condor:/root(165)# rm -r /usr/portage/local/layman/sajinet
121 ...
122 total size is 614386 speedup is 2.33
123 * Successfully added overlay "sajinet".
124
125 Dann habe ich /usr/portage/local/layman/make.conf
126 nach /usr/local/portage/layman/ verschoben und
127 in /usr/local/portage/layman/make.conf alle Directories angepasst:
128
129 root@condor:/root(174)#
130 mv /usr/portage/local/layman/make.conf /usr/local/portage/layman/
131 root@condor:/root(175)# rm -r /usr/portage/local/
132 root@condor:/root(176)# layman -S
133 * Running command "/usr/bin/svn update
134 "/usr/local/portage/layman/science""...
135 At revision 1146.
136 * Running command "/usr/bin/svn update
137 "/usr/local/portage/layman/arcon""...
138 At revision 2226.
139 * Running command "/usr/bin/rsync -rlptDvz --progress --delete
140 --delete-after --timeout=180 --exclude="distfiles/*" --exclude="local/*"
141 --exclude="packages/*" "rsync://tapir.sajinet.com.pe/portage/"
142 "/usr/local/portage/layman/sajinet""...
143 receiving file list ...
144 226 files to consider
145
146 sent 130 bytes received 5979 bytes 2443.60 bytes/sec
147 total size is 614386 speedup is 100.57
148 *
149 * Success:
150 * ------
151 *
152 * Successfully synchronized overlay "science".
153 * Successfully synchronized overlay "arcon".
154 * Successfully synchronized overlay "sajinet".
155
156 Und jetzt meckert emerge nur noch zweimal ueber vermisste
157 repo_name-Dateien:
158
159 root@condor:/root(177)# emerge -pvuDN world
160 WARNING: repository at /usr/portage is missing a repo_name entry
161 WARNING: repository at /usr/local/portage is missing a repo_name entry
162
163 These are the packages that would be merged, in order:
164 ...
165 Gibt es vielleicht noch einen Tip fuer die verbliebenen zwei Warnungen?
166
167 Juergen
168
169
170 --
171 gentoo-user-de@l.g.o mailing list

Replies

Subject Author
Re: [gentoo-user-de] repository at /usr/portage is missing a repo_name entry David Voge <davidvoge@××××××××××.com>